About B. A. Brown
B. A. Brown is a scholar working on Nuclear and High Energy Physics, Atomic and Molecular Physics, and Optics, Radiation, Spectroscopy and Aerospace Engineering, having authored 595 papers that have together received 21.8k indexed citations. Recurring topics across this work include Nuclear physics research studies (548 papers), Atomic and Molecular Physics (219 papers), Astronomical and nuclear sciences (150 papers), Nuclear Physics and Applications (149 papers), Quantum Chromodynamics and Particle Interactions (137 papers), Advanced Chemical Physics Studies (109 papers), Advanced NMR Techniques and Applications (73 papers) and Particle physics theoretical and experimental studies (41 papers). The work is most often cited by research in Nuclear and High Energy Physics (19.8k citations), Radiation (4.9k citations), Atomic and Molecular Physics, and Optics (9.8k citations), Spectroscopy (2.7k citations) and Astronomy and Astrophysics (1.4k citations). B. A. Brown has collaborated with scholars based in United States, United Kingdom and Germany. Frequent co-authors include B. H. Wildenthal, W. A. Richter, E. K. Warburton, Takaharu Otsuka, T. Mizusaki, Mihai Horoi, Mareki Honma, W. E. Ormand, Vladimir Zelevinsky and P.G. Hansen. Their work appears in journals such as Physical Review Letters, Physical review. C, Nuclear Physics A, Physics Letters B and The European Physical Journal A.
